Essence of Beauty Products Sold Exclusively at CVS Stores

I'm sure that many people that frequent CVS Drugstores have noticed a line of body washes, body sprays and body butters called Essence of Beauty. These products are packaged appealingly and generally smell pretty good to most pallets.

In addition to the soaps and moisturizers the Essence of Beauty line seems to extend into other bath and beauty products like shower scrubbers, loofahs, brushes and such. The focus of this article though is the soaps and lotions.

I would say that the body washes and moisturizer fragrances are easily comparable to those found at higher end stores like Bath and Body Works or Victoria Secrets. They are very pleasant and trendy fragrances that would appeal to most women. It is important to note though that Essence of Beauty does not have perfumes available like the higher end stores do. They only have the body sprays and moisturizers.

I personally love most if not all of the fragrances. I have eczema and therefore very sensitive skin. The lotions are of good quality in my opinion., and are fine for me to use when I'm not in the midst of a breakout. Something I may find as a bonus may be something that is not enjoyed by other consumers. I find the body washes to be somewhat thin. Because of my sensitive skin; I prefer my body washes not to be weighted down with heavy irritants and perfumes. But, someone without my condition may enjoy the sensory experience a heavier wash provides along with the longer lasting qualities of the fragrance.

The sprays by themselves won't last long at all for most people so it is especially important to combine more than one element in this product line to achieve results. I recommend combining at least three: body wash, lotion or butter, then spray. But, because this is a lower budget product line; I believe the price point shows itself in the longevity of the fragrance. Even when you use all 3 products; the scent doesn't last all day. In order to renew the scent I recommend reapplying the lotion and the spray. Then you will give yourself a second wind. So carrying purse sized bottles are a good idea whenever possible. Using the spray alone will only last you about an hour.
